This document discusses various compositional techniques including repetition, sequences, retrograde, inversion, retrograde inversion, augmentation, diminution, and ornamentation. It provides examples and definitions for each technique. Repetition involves repeating melodic or rhythmic motifs. Sequences restate a motif at a higher or lower pitch while maintaining the same intervals and rhythms. Retrograde inverts the pitch and rhythmic order. Inversion maintains the same intervals but moves in the opposite direction. Retrograde inversion combines these techniques. Augmentation doubles note values while diminution halves them. Ornamentation decorates or embellishes the original motif.

What is repetition?
 Where sounds (pitches) or rhythms are repeated.

 Repetition can occur in:


 MELODY – parts of or the whole motif can be repeated.
 MELDOY - individual notes can be repeated.
 RHYTHM – rhythmic cells of the motif can be repeated at the same or
different pitches.

What is a sequence?

 Restatement of a motif or musical idea at a higher or lower pitch.

 The rhythms and the intervals within the melody MUST remain the
same.

 Very popular in Classical and Romantic Music.

What is retrograde?

 Both pitches and rhythms in reverse from the original motif.

What is an inversion?

 Starts on the same pitch as the original melody, but moves in the
opposite direction – using the SAME intervals.

 Inversion is very common in fugues.

What is retrograde inversion?

 Retrograde + Inversion!
 The notes of the motif are firstly inverted and is then turned
backwards.

Augmentation and Diminution

 Augmentation: Doubling the note values of the original motif.

 Diminution: Halving the note values of the original motif.
